上一页 1 ··· 4 5 6 7 8 9 10 11 12 ··· 190 下一页
摘要: 题意 "题目链接" Sol 莫队板子题。。 维护出每个位置开始的字符串$mod P$的结果,记为$S_i$ 两个位置$l, r$满足条件当且仅当$S_l S_r = 0$,也就是$S_l = S_r$ 离散化之后直接上莫队就行了 对$2, 5$特判一下,因为2/5是10的因子,可能导致答案变大。直接 阅读全文
posted @ 2019-03-04 19:04 自为风月马前卒 阅读(299) 评论(0) 推荐(0)
摘要: 题意 "题目链接" Sol 一开始以为K每次都是给出的想了半天不会做。 然而发现读错题了维护个前缀异或和然后直接莫队搞就行,。 cpp include define Pair pair define MP(x, y) make_pair(x, y) define fi first define se 阅读全文
posted @ 2019-03-04 10:56 自为风月马前卒 阅读(231) 评论(0) 推荐(0)
摘要: 题意 "题目链接" $n \times n$的网格,用三种颜色染色,问最后有一行/一列全都为同一种颜色的方案数 Sol Orz fjzzq 最后答案是这个 $$3^{n^2} (3^n 3)^n \sum_{i = 1}^n ( 1)^i C_n^i 3(3^{n i} 1)^n + (3^i 3) 阅读全文
posted @ 2019-03-04 10:21 自为风月马前卒 阅读(490) 评论(0) 推荐(0)
摘要: 题意 "题目链接" Sol 居然出个SAM板子也是没谁了233 cpp include define Pair pair define MP(x, y) make_pair(x, y) define fi first define se second // define int long long 阅读全文
posted @ 2019-03-04 08:11 自为风月马前卒 阅读(457) 评论(0) 推荐(0)
摘要: 题意 "题目链接" Sol 不会正解 写了发暴力过了,貌似跑的还挺快?。。 cpp // luogu judger enable o2 // luogu judger enable o2 include define MP(x, y) make_pair(x, y) define fi first 阅读全文
posted @ 2019-03-03 19:32 自为风月马前卒 阅读(401) 评论(0) 推荐(2)
摘要: 题意 "题目链接" Sol 题目中的两个限制条件相当于是 $$A_i \geqslant (K_i T)B_i$$ $$A_i(K_i + T) \geq B_i$$ 我们需要让这两个至少有一个不满足 直接差分约束建边即可 这里要用到两个trick 1. 若某个变量有固定取值的时候我们可以构造两个等 阅读全文
posted @ 2019-03-03 16:45 自为风月马前卒 阅读(412) 评论(0) 推荐(0)
摘要: 题意 "题目链接" Sol 这个题可能是TJOI2018唯一的非模板题了吧。。 考虑LCS的转移方程, $$f[i][j] = max(f[i 1][j], f[i][j 1], f[i 1][j 1] + (A_i = B_j))$$ 也就是说我们如果知道了前一个列向量$f[i 1]$以及$A_i 阅读全文
posted @ 2019-03-02 14:09 自为风月马前卒 阅读(362) 评论(0) 推荐(0)
摘要: 题意 "题目链接" Sol ~~TJOI怎么全是板子题~~ 对时间开个线段树,然后就随便做了。。。。 cpp include using namespace std; const int MAXN = 1e6 + 10; int mod; template inline A mul(A x, B y 阅读全文
posted @ 2019-03-02 10:00 自为风月马前卒 阅读(364) 评论(0) 推荐(1)
摘要: 题意 "题目链接" 可持久化01Trie板子题 对于两个操作分别开就行了 cpp include using namespace std; const int MAXN = 4e5 + 10, SS = MAXN 42 + 10; const int B = 31; inline int read( 阅读全文
posted @ 2019-03-02 09:08 自为风月马前卒 阅读(346) 评论(0) 推荐(0)
摘要: 题意 "题目链接" 给出一个带权有向图,选出n + 1n+1条链,问能否全部点覆盖,如果不能,问不能覆盖的点权最小值最大是多少 Sol ~~TJOI怎么净出板子题~~ 二分答案之后直接二分图匹配check一下。 多读读题就会发现题目要求的就是可相交的最小路径覆盖,那么按照套路先floyd一遍,如果能 阅读全文
posted @ 2019-03-01 16:38 自为风月马前卒 阅读(428) 评论(1) 推荐(0)
上一页 1 ··· 4 5 6 7 8 9 10 11 12 ··· 190 下一页

Contact with me